Etymology

edit

Inherited from Sauraseni Prakrit 𑀯𑀭𑀺𑀲 (varisa), from Sanskrit वर्ष (varṣá, year), from Proto-Indo-European *h₁wers-ó-m, from the root *h₁wers- (to rain).

Noun

edit

berś m (plural berśa)

  1. (International Standard) year
